    I sold one which was cat-c, it was fairly tidy but needed a wheel bearing a couple of months back for about 1k...... hard to compare but totally clean ones are selling (or not!) for less than 2k. ( http://cgi.ebay.co.uk/2000-Volvo-C70...item414b1ccea9 )

    No way is it worth 1800.... I would expect a working one for that money...... people are a bit scared of electrical type faults as well, would probably be easier to sell if it was fixed first?

    Might be worth spending the £200 to get a better asking price??

    I would probably take the £950 as it is, then again I always seem to end up selling my cars for 200 - 300 less than I paid.... so maybe you should hold out for £1250 or so.
